Main Responsibilities/Tasks (not limited to)
* Contribute to preparing and delivering high quality technical and commercial proposals in line with customer requirements and company standards.
* Review client enquiries and ensure all requirements and technical specifications are accurately incorporated into proposals.
* Organise and coordinate proposal activities to meet submission deadlines.
* Support engineering and internal teams to develop optimised technical solutions.
* Contribute to key proposal deliverables
* Create Technical Requisitions/Datasheets for key equipment
* Identify and evaluate new suppliers and technologies.
* Issue enquiries to sub suppliers and review offers for technical and commercial compliance.
* Provide input to tender cost calculations and support the development of competitive pricing strategies.
* Contribute to the development of best practices for proposal preparation and support continuous improvement initiatives.
* Build and maintain strong relationships with sub suppliers throughout the proposal process.
* Support proposal meetings and ensure alignment on objectives and timelines.
* Attendance at client premises for bid clarifications/kick off meetings.

Competence Requirements
* Master’s or Bachelor’s degree in engineering (relevant experience may compensate for lack of formal qualification).
* Water Treatment and/or Offshore industry experience.
* Possess strong contractual and commercial understanding
* Fluent in English with excellent communication and collaboration skills.
Office Hours:
37.5 hours per week in the Glasgow office (Hamilton Technology Park). Some out of hours support may be required on an adhoc basis.
Benefits:
Competitive salary, 33 days holiday annually and pension scheme.
